Rotherham College short-listed for top training award

Rotherham College has been recognised for its excellence in provision of AAT training by being short-listed for a prestigious award.

The college has been nominated in the Training Provider of the Year: Small category which recognisesexcellence in AAT training for training providers with less than 100 current AAT students.

The winners will be announced at the Training Provider Awards taking place at this year’sTraining Provider Conference on May 5 at the Hilton Birmingham Metropole Hotel.

Ken Merry, head of business enterprise at the college, commented: “We are delighted to be nominated for such a prestigious award

“For the second year running we have been short-listed.

“It’s great to get such praise from the awarding body for all the hard work, effort and additional support put into our courses by staff to ensure our students get the best experience possible whilst studying.

“It gives me such pleasure in the knowledge that we are providing training to such a high standard and competing nationally for this award.

“Fingers crossed we come away triumphant in May.”
